Asperugo procumbens, commonly known as Madwort, is an annual plant in the Boraginaceae family. It is native to Europe and Asia but has been introduced to other temperate regions. The plant is known for its sprawling habit and small, blue flowers. It typically grows in disturbed soils and can be found in fields, roadsides, and waste areas.
Madwort is relatively easy to care for. It prefers full sun and moderate temperatures. Water the plant when the soil partially dries out, and ensure it has good air circulation. It can tolerate a range of humidity levels but thrives best in moderate humidity.
